    The main purpose of childcare is to provide‚ parents in the community‚ a healthy happy environment where children may have the opportunity to explore and develop their unique individuality while helping to prepare them for a happier adjustment into kindergarten better. Early childhood care plays an important role in children’s development and provides valuable support to families with young children. High-quality child care can have a positive influence on children’s development and school readiness
